The Commodore would potentially whip an rx7 in a straight line..
They are lower geared, and weigh less.
The Nissan engine in that would be an RB30T (Similar to the RB25 in the skyline GTs-T but with more Cubes than the GTR skyline..) The 350kw figure is actually believable....
Totally unsure how much your "friend" is flogging his own chain..but it is possible to get a sleeper spec VL well and truly into the 12's..and with a simple change of rear rubber a high 10 is possible (Whilst still in sleeper mode)
Easiest way though is to call the bluff..and take a sleeper spec FD3s up against him. If he even stays with you in the straights he is not 100% full of ****..if he flogs you..simply say np
and offer to challenge around a few corners..
The VL will tramline like a biatch..handle like a dog..and not be able to stop.
Hell for $2000 Aus I could easily build a sleeper that would flog my FD3s in a straight line..but it wouldnt do anything else! (My old Valiant with a 265 Hemi and t04 turbo on a blow through carby was quicker than my FD in a straight line!.)

the weight on the turbo versions was 1294kg - about 2850lbs (the calais turbo versions would have been heavier). 150kw (200hp) from an RB30ET - but tons of potential from that block - there are many, many cars sub-13secs (they were a 16sec car from the factory).
could a worked one blow away an FD? absolutely - but it will never be the same kind of car as the FD.
btw, holden (GMH) is the australian division of GM - and the VL is a commodore, which is base on the opel omega.
